zoukankan      html  css  js  c++  java
  • 哪些编程语言、框架/平台最受企业青睐?

      日前,美国知名的技术创业孵化器公司 Y Combinator 根据 90 家企业数据统计,分析了哪些编程语言、框架以及平台最受企业欢迎。

      据数据分析得出, Ruby on Rails 以微弱优势略超 Python 荣膺开发语言排行榜,Object-C (iOS)、Java、Android 分别为第三、四、五位置。

      具体数据可参照下图:

      开发语言和开发平台的分类简述:

      RoR:在网络营运平台企业中,RoR 站稳使用率第一的位置。其用户包括:ZenPayroll (人力资源)、Asile50 (零售平台)、BackerKit (众筹平台)、Rainforest (QA 测试)等。

      Python Django:为后台开发语言/框架的首选,被各行业所广泛使用;包括:ZeroCater (餐饮预订)、 Casetext (初创企业融资平台)、FlightCar (旅游综合服务)、 Ambition (市场营销),、HightlightCam (视频编辑)等。

      Python:成为后台脚本处理和大数据分析处理的首选,名气较大的用户有:Balanced payments (网络支付)、Fivestars (会员卡系统)、Octopart (电子器件垂直搜索引擎)、Virool (移动广告平台。

      C++:对语言性能最为敏感的企业级存储类应用企业中,如:RethinkDB,PipelineDB 等,对 C++ 可谓青睐有加,已经着手在其下一代存储系统和存储技术中以 C++ 作为主心骨。

      Scala部分鲜为人知的数据分析预测企业,成为 JVM 平台的忠实拥趸,例如 Kivo。

      Golang被邮件 APIs 公司 Mailgun 相中,频频活跃于其公示于 github 的项目中,例如:vulcan (HTTP 逆向代理库),gotools-api (用于创建可扩展 JSON 的 API)。与其联动的,还有老朋友 Python。

      Haskell是二手交易市场网站 FOBO 后台服务的根基,对于精通 Haskell 的人才更是求贤若渴。

      Clojure知名的人工智能领域企业 Wit.AI 在其 NLP 应用平台中广泛使用 Clojure,使得越来越高级的人工智能语言机器相继问世。

      NodejsKimonolabs 把 Node 应用于后台与前台程序中,以解决 Node 数据粘贴、数据延迟等问题。

      某金融行业技术服务商在其 ML 计算整合平台中,以 Clojure 为后台,来进行有关证券和借贷的后端平台建设。

      专注于教育平台搭建的 Clerver,选用 Node.js 和 backbone 于后台 Web Service 和手机客户端的开发过程中,同时以 Python 来进行配置管理事务,以 Golang 进行分发管理事务。

      专供云服务 APIs 的企业 Lob,以 Node.js 来进行后台架构的搭建,以 Angularjs 进行前台处理,对接的数据库系统是 PostgreSQL。

      网络支付平台 APIs 企业 Two Tap,其 Javascript 的使用率高达 90%,同时以 Ruby 和 Node.js 为辅助。

  • 相关阅读:
    斯坦福第十六课:推荐系统(Recommender Systems)
    斯坦福第十五课:异常检测(Anomaly Detection)
    斯坦福第十四课:降维(Dimensionality Reduction)
    斯坦福第十三课:聚类(Clustering)
    斯坦福第十二课:支持向量机(Support Vector Machines)
    斯坦福第十一课:机器学习系统的设计(Machine Learning System Design)
    斯坦福第十课:应用机器学习的建议(Advice for Applying Machine Learning)
    斯坦福第九课:神经网络的学习(Neural Networks: Learning)
    斯坦福第八课:神经网络表述(Neural Networks: Representation)
    斯坦福第七课:正则化(Regularization)
  • 原文地址:https://www.cnblogs.com/ForOne/p/3787928.html
Copyright © 2011-2022 走看看